WebNov 18, 2024 · iv crush. IV (Implied Volatility) crush happens when the implied volatility of an option takes a nosedive shortly after the conclusion of a catalyst like an earnings report or corporate action. The uncertainty around a company’s earnings report (or other significant catalyst) drives option prices up in the lead-up to the announcement, and ...

WebSelling a Straddle Profit and Loss Calculations Max Profit Potential: Total Credit Received x 100 Max Loss Potential: Unlimited Upper Breakeven = Strike Price + Total Credit Received Lower Breakeven = Strike Price – Total Credit Received Estimated Probability of Profit: Generally between 50-60%.
